The Web Application Hacker's Handbook: Finding and Exploiting Security Flaws
by Dafydd Stuttard and Marcus PintoThis essential guide offers in-depth techniques for web security assessments, crucial for developing effective exploits.
Hacking: The Art of Exploitation
by Jon EricksonA classic that combines theory and practical skills, this book enhances your understanding of exploit development and system vulnerabilities.
Metasploit: The Penetration Tester's Guide
by David Kennedy, Jim O'Gorman, Devon Kearns, and Mati AharoniAn indispensable resource for mastering the Metasploit Framework, vital for conducting thorough security assessments.
The Hacker Playbook 2: Practical Guide To Penetration Testing
by Peter KimThis book provides practical strategies for penetration testing, helping you refine your skills in real-world scenarios.
Gray Hat Hacking: The Ethical Hacker's Handbook
by Allen Harper, Shon Harris, Jonathan Ness, and Chris EagleA comprehensive guide that bridges ethical hacking and security assessment, essential for understanding vulnerabilities.
The Art of Deception: Controlling the Human Element of Security
by Kevin D. MitnickThis book explores social engineering, a critical aspect of security assessments and vulnerability exploitation.
Security Engineering: A Guide to Building Dependable Distributed Systems
by Ross J. AndersonA foundational text that covers security principles and practices, crucial for system hardening and risk management.
Practical Malware Analysis: The Hands-On Guide to Dissecting Malicious Software
by Michael Sikorski and Andrew HonigThis book equips you with skills to analyze malware, enhancing your overall security assessment capabilities.